1840 |
[Kilscoran] "The site of [an] old church is near the centre of townland about 200 yards south of present church. Patrons were held here 30 years ago."
|
Desc. Rem.:AL Imleabhar: 1, Leathanach: 22
|
1840 |
Cill Scorain, 'Scoran's church'"No saint of this name appears in the calendars." [Nóta OD]
|
OD:AL Imleabhar: 1, Leathanach (AL): 1

1840 |
The oldest document now before me is the Liber Regalis Visitationis, and in this it is written Kilskawran...It would appear from a holy well lying in the townland of Trimmer that St. Bridget was the Patroness of this parish, and if so, it is not very likely that Scauran was the name of a saint. ‘Patterns’ were formerly held at this well on St. Bridget’s, but not in the memory of anyone living.
|
LSO (LG) Leathanach: 274-5
